On the mean ergodicity of weak solutions of an abstract evolution equation
Functional Analysis
2018-04-03 v3
Abstract
Found are conditions of rather general nature sufficient for the existence of the limit at infinity of the Ces\`{a}ro means \begin{equation*} \frac{1}{t} \int_0^ty(s)\,ds \end{equation*} for every bounded weak solution of the abstract evolution equation \begin{equation*} y'(t)=Ay(t),\ t\ge 0, \end{equation*} with a closed linear operator in a Banach space .
